Friedlein in Krakow, the book “With the Lancers of Emperor Maximilian in Mexico” by Stanislaw Wodzicki is a unique and fascinating historical testimony that documents the experiences of Polish lancers during the intervention in Mexico in the 19th century. As a participant in these events, Wodzicki passionately presents not only his personal adventures, but also the complex political, social and military context in which the Imperial troops had to operate. The book reveals various aspects of the soldiers’ lives, their struggles, as well as their relations with local residents, creating a colorful and authentic picture of this little-known expedition.
